Перевод с английского языка thoughtful на русский

thoughtful
1. задумчивый thoughtful expression —- задумчивое выражение (лица) she was thoughtful for a while —- она задумалась на минуту 2. вдумчивый; богатый мыслями, глубокий по мысли thoughtful book —- содержательная книга the book is intended for thoughtful people —- книга рассчитана на серьезного (думающего) читателя his is a deeply thoughtful mind —- у него очень глубокий ум 3. тщательно продуманный thoughtful introduction (to the book) —- тщательно продуманное введение (к книге) the chapter on education is thorough and thoughtful —- глава о воспитании основательна и хорошо продумана 4. внимательный; заботливый thoughtful friend —- внимательный друг to be thoughtful of others —- думать (заботиться) о других it was thoughtful of you to call —- молодец (спасибо, хорошо), что позвонил not very thoughtful of you —- не слишком-то вы внимательны 5. думающий; обращающий внимание not thoughtful of danger —- не думающий об опасности
